预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共55页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

第一章1.简答题(1)在Web前端开发方面,HTML5与HTML4比较,要紧解决哪几方面的问题?HTML5的核心在于解决当前Web开发中存在的各类问题。一是解决Web阅读器之间的兼容性问题。在一个阅读器上正常显示的网页(或运行的Web应用程序),极可能在另一个阅读器上不能显示或显示成效不一致;二是文档结构描述的问题。HTML4之前的各版本中,HTML文档的结构一样用div元素描述,文档元素的结构含义不够清楚;三是利用HTML+CSS+JavaScript开发Web应用程序时,开发功能受到专门大的限制,比如本地数据存储功能、多线程访问、获取地理位置信息等,这些都阻碍了用户的体验。(2)HTML5新增的全局属性有哪几个?描述其要紧功能。HTML5新增的全局属性,是指能够对任何元素都利用的属性。功能如下所示。属性描述HTML5新增accesskey规定访问元素的键盘快捷键class规定元素的类名(用于规定样式表中的类)。contenteditable规定是否允许用户编辑内容。是contextmenu规定元素的上下文菜单。是dir规定元素中内容的文本方向。draggable规定是否允许用户拖动元素。是dropzone规定当被拖动的项目/数据被拖放到元素中时会发生什么。是hidden规定该元素是无关的。被隐藏的元素不会显示。是id规定元素的唯一ID。lang规定元素中内容的语言代码。spellcheck规定是否必须对元素进行拼写或语法检查。是style规定元素的行内样式。tabindex规定元素的tab键控制次序。title规定有关元素的额外信息。(3)HTML5是下一代Web语言的开发框架,典型特性有哪些?HTML5从标记语言的功能提升到下一代Web语言的开发框架,他集成了HTML+CSS3+JavaScript的Web应用框架。。良好的语义特性。HTML5支持微数据与微格式,增加的各类元素给予网页更好的意义和结构,适于构建对程序、对用户都更有价值的数据驱动的Web应用。HTML5增加了section元素、article元素、nav元素和aside元素等结构元素。壮大的画图功能。通过利用CanvasAPI动态地绘制各类成效精美的图形,也能够通过SVG绘制可伸缩矢量图形。增强的音视频播放和操纵功能。新增了audio和video元素,能够不依托任何插件而播放音频和视频。HTML5的数据存储和数据处置的功能。包括离线应用、Web通信、本地存储等功能,HTML5还支持WebSQL和IndexedDB等轻量级数据库,增强了数据存储和数据检索能力。获取地理位置信息。HTML5新增了GeolocationAPI标准,应用于移动设备中的地理定位。提高页面响应的多线程。HTML5新增了WebWorkers来实现多线程功能。通过WebWorkers,将耗时较长的处置交给后台线程,降低Web效劳的响应时刻,有利于增强用户体验。方便用户处置文件和访问文件系统的文件文件API。HTML5的文件API包括FileReaderAPI和FileSystemAPI。除上面介绍的HTML5的特性之外,HTML5还有治理阅读器历史记录的HistoryAPI。HTML5能够通过脚本语言在阅读器历史记录中添加项目,和在不刷新页面的前提下显示地改变阅读器地址栏中的URL地址;而HTML5的拖放功能能够利用mousedown、mousemove、mouseup等方式来实现拖放操作。(4)HTML5文档结构的HTML4之前的文档结构有哪些转变?内容类型(ContentType)。HTML5的文件扩展名与内容类型与之前的HTML版本相同。但.DOCTYPE声明做了简化,该声明适用所有HTML。声明如下:<!DOCTYPEhtml>在HTML5中,直接指定meta标记的charset属性能够设置字符编码,如下所示。<metacharset="utf-8">从HTML5开始,关于HTML文件的字符编码推荐利用UTF-8。操作题略。第二章1.简答题(1)简述HTML文档的大体结构元素的功能。HTML文档的大体结构元素包括<html>、<head>、<body>等。<html>和</html>标记表示该文档是HTML文档。有时<html>标记可省略,因为.html或.htm文件被Web阅读器默以为是HTML文档。<head>和</head>标记表示的是文档头部信息,一样包括题目和主题信息,该部份信息可不能显示在页面正文中。一些CSS样式概念、JavaScript脚本也能够放到文档的头部。<body>和</body>标记是网页的主体信息,是显示在页面上的内容,各类网页元素,包括文字、表格和图片等信息都将放到那个标记内。若是为body元素设置CSS样式,还能够实现背景、边距、字体等样式的转变。(